【PHP-无法在Codeigniter中从1个表单保存2个文件】教程文章相关的互联网学习教程文章

Codeigniter的一些优秀实践_PHP教程

Codeigniter的一些优秀实践最近准备接手改进一个别人用Codeigniter写的项目,虽然之前也有用过CI,但是是完全按着自己的意思写的,没按CI的一些套路。用在公众的项目,最好还是按框架规范来,所以还是总结一下,免得以后别人再接手的时候贻笑大方。1. 首先是 MVC如果你还不知道 MVC ,应该尽快的学习,你会很快的体会到在 Model 中数据访问,在 Controller 中进行业务逻辑,在 Views 中编写 HTML 代码的价值。如果你之前没有使用过...

CI框架源码阅读笔记4引导文件CodeIgniter.php,_PHP教程

CI框架源码阅读笔记4 引导文件CodeIgniter.php,  到了这里,终于进入CI框架的核心了。既然是“引导”文件,那么就是对用户的请求、参数等做相应的导向,让用户请求和数据流按照正确的线路各就各位。例如,用户的请求url:http://you.host.com/usr/reg经过引导文件,实际上会交给Application中的UsrController控制器的reg方法去处理。 这之中,CodeIgniter.php做了哪些工作?我们一步步来看。 1. 导入预定义常量、框架环境初始...

Codeigniter购物车类不能添加中文的解决方法,codeigniter车类_PHP教程

Codeigniter购物车类不能添加中文的解决方法,codeigniter车类 本文实例讲述了Codeigniter购物车类不能添加中文的解决方法。分享给大家供大家参考。具体分析如下: 有朋友可能会发现Codeigniter 购物车类不能添加中文,我找了N久才发现下面一段代码限制了输入中文了,修改systemlibrariesCart.php,注释第186-190行产品名称的判断,代码如下:代码如下:if ( ! preg_match("/^[".$this->product_name_rules."]+$/i", $items[name])) ...

Codeigniter的一些优秀特性总结,codeigniter总结_PHP教程

Codeigniter的一些优秀特性总结,codeigniter总结 最近准备接手改进一个别人用Codeigniter写的项目,虽然之前也有用过CI,但是是完全按着自己的意思写的,没按CI的一些套路。用在公众的项目,最好还是按框架规范来,所以还是总结一下,免得以后别人再接手的时候贻笑大方。 1. 首先是 MVC 如果你还不知道 MVC ,应该尽快的学习,你会很快的体会到在 Model 中数据访问,在 Controller 中进行业务逻辑,在 Views 中编写 HTML 代码的价...

[CI]CodeIgniter快速开发指南,cicodeigniter_PHP教程

[CI]CodeIgniter快速开发指南,cicodeigniter--------------------------------------------------------------------------------------------------------- 使用CI以来最强烈的感受是其彻底的MVC设计, 举个例子 : 在application/modesl目录里, 写我们的模型操作, 统一继承CI_Model. 而在控制器里只写逻辑, 无法直接操作数据库, 需要数据直接调用模型, 最后是调用模板.下面分别展示模型, 控制器, 和视图间的协作./*** 用户模型, 完...

Codeigniter发送邮件的方法_PHP教程

Codeigniter发送邮件的方法 这篇文章主要介绍了Codeigniter发送邮件的方法,涉及Codeigniter实现邮件发送的技巧,非常具有实用价值,需要的朋友可以参考下本文实例讲述了Codeigniter发送邮件的方法。分享给大家供大家参考。具体分析如下: Codeigniter的邮件发送支持一下特性: Multiple Protocols: Mail, Sendmail, and SMTP Multiple recipients CC and BCCs HTML or Plaintext email Attachments Word wrapping Priorities...

Codeigniter实现发送带附件的邮件_PHP教程

Codeigniter实现发送带附件的邮件 这篇文章主要介绍了Codeigniter实现发送带附件的邮件的方法,涉及Codeigniter中attach方法的使用技巧,非常具有实用价值,需要的朋友可以参考下本文实例讲述了Codeigniter实现发送带附件的邮件的方法。分享给大家供大家参考。具体分析如下: attach() 方法允许你的发邮件时带上附件,下面是演示代码 代码如下: $this->load->library('email'); $this->email->from('w3@w3mentor.com', 'W3M'); $this...

Codeigniter通过SimpleXML将xml转换成对象的方法_PHP教程

Codeigniter通过SimpleXML将xml转换成对象的方法 这篇文章主要介绍了Codeigniter通过SimpleXML将xml转换成对象的方法,涉及Codeigniter操作XML文件的技巧,非常具有实用价值,需要的朋友可以参考下本文实例讲述了Codeigniter通过SimpleXML将xml转换成对象的方法。分享给大家供大家参考。具体分析如下: SimpleXML是一个php扩展,有了它可以非常容易的操作xml文件1234567891011121314151617181920class CI_ManipulateXML{var $xml=;fun...

检测codeigniter脚本消耗内存情况的方法,codeigniter脚本_PHP教程

检测codeigniter脚本消耗内存情况的方法,codeigniter脚本本文实例讲述了检测codeigniter脚本消耗内存情况的方法。分享给大家供大家参考。具体如下: 如果你想显示脚本消耗内存情况,请将下面的代码加入到view里面<?php echo $this->benchmark- >memory_usage() ; ?>相关的伪变量是:{ memory_usage}希望本文所述对大家基于codeigniter的php程序设计有所帮助。 http://www.bkjia.com/PHPjc/970972.htmlwww.bkjia.comtruehttp://www...

Codeigniter校验ip地址的方法,codeigniter校验ip_PHP教程

Codeigniter校验ip地址的方法,codeigniter校验ip本文实例讲述了Codeigniter校验ip地址的方法。分享给大家供大家参考。具体分析如下: 这里演示了Codeigniter如何获取用户ip地址,同时校验ip地址的有效性 获取用户ip: $this->input->ip_address(); //如果ip获取失败,则返回 0.0.0.0,我们也可以使用下面的代码校验ip的有效性 $ip = "192.168.1.1"; if (!$this->input->valid_ip($ip)) {echo " Not a valid IP address" ; } else ...

Codeigniter通过SimpleXML将xml转换成对象的方法,codeigniter_PHP教程

Codeigniter通过SimpleXML将xml转换成对象的方法,codeigniter本文实例讲述了Codeigniter通过SimpleXML将xml转换成对象的方法。分享给大家供大家参考。具体分析如下: SimpleXML是一个php扩展,有了它可以非常容易的操作xml文件 class CI_ManipulateXML { var $xml=; function CI_ManipulateXML($xmlcontent) {$this->xml=$xmlcontent; } function ConvertXML() { try {$xmlobject = new SimpleXMLElement($this->xml);if ($xmlobj...

codeigniter中view通过循环显示数组数据的方法,codeigniterview_PHP教程

codeigniter中view通过循环显示数组数据的方法,codeigniterview本文实例讲述了codeigniter中view通过循环显示数组数据的方法。分享给大家供大家参考。具体如下: controller如下:<?php class SimpleController extends Controller { function index(){$data[my_list] = array("do this", "clean up", "do that");$this->load->view(index, $data);} } ?>Index view如下:display array dataDisplay array data <?php foreach($my_...

codeigniter显示所有脚本执行时间的方法,codeigniter显示所有_PHP教程

codeigniter显示所有脚本执行时间的方法,codeigniter显示所有本文实例讲述了codeigniter显示所有脚本执行时间的方法。分享给大家供大家参考。具体分析如下: 如果你想显示所有脚本的执行时间,请将下面的代码加入到view里面 <?php echo $this->benchmark- >elapsed_time() ; ?>也可以使用下面的伪变量{ elapsed_time}希望本文所述对大家基于codeigniter的php程序设计有所帮助。 http://www.bkjia.com/PHPjc/970973.htmlwww.bkjia....

codeigniter发送邮件并打印调试信息的方法,codeigniter发送邮件_PHP教程

codeigniter发送邮件并打印调试信息的方法,codeigniter发送邮件本文实例讲述了codeigniter发送邮件并打印调试信息的方法。分享给大家供大家参考。具体如下: 这里的codeigniter代码实现发送邮件并打印调试信息的功能,用codeigniter自带的邮件发送库发送邮件 $this->load->library(email ); $this->email- >from( you@example. com , Your Name ); $this->email- >to(someone@example. com ); $this->email- >cc(another@person....

Codeigniter实现发送带附件的邮件,codeigniter附件_PHP教程

Codeigniter实现发送带附件的邮件,codeigniter附件本文实例讲述了Codeigniter实现发送带附件的邮件的方法。分享给大家供大家参考。具体分析如下: attach() 方法允许你的发邮件时带上附件,下面是演示代码代码如下:$this->load->library(email); $this->email->from(w3@w3mentor.com, W3M); $this->email->subject(Email Test with attachment); $this->email->message(Testing the email class IN CODEIGNITER with attachment.)...